From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mga06.intel.com (mga06b.intel.com [134.134.136.31]) by sourceware.org (Postfix) with ESMTPS id 914933858428 for ; Fri, 3 Mar 2023 07:46:55 +0000 (GMT) DMARC-Filter: OpenDMARC Filter v1.4.2 sourceware.org 914933858428 Authentication-Results: sourceware.org; dmarc=pass (p=none dis=none) header.from=intel.com Authentication-Results: sourceware.org; spf=pass smtp.mailfrom=intel.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1677829615; x=1709365615; h=from:to:subject:date:message-id:references:in-reply-to: mime-version:content-transfer-encoding; bh=BhmWRQyU7CdeF8qsFjLsev5qAJ9qXDQ8FYQSYT3ajrQ=; b=ILB2Pw+duIY3pSHBg/jfAa8fVyuWnAP+8pJqXhaMHBe6t0BEP/bvBEX+ Ij2zGZtR6N3X5gXrrrfJtnYtliNg5+LhnA1Yq6il7l9u+3bzIDZZa3S24 uZV1buoEkx4nQ/37lPsLF87aTM+mtP2DJp9Sf5cdzfaRnBmypDGRYAX4X krqw5oUblIkaxv0Yn+isusgLIvh+lx4eKmuqh6Dl2XU0/L1C8JmXoPk8d J1FVtzCHq2rlm46Q/+vPWlfVXVxwrNk85qRQncnmEfCExSgusZlf6O+4G HHH0ESfkbW/DJP9XO2oED/UEi8c1vTkjvcIHPmIuquufEM9QXdu+u13Ew A==; X-IronPort-AV: E=McAfee;i="6500,9779,10637"; a="397573959" X-IronPort-AV: E=Sophos;i="5.98,229,1673942400"; d="scan'208";a="397573959" Received: from orsmga008.jf.intel.com ([10.7.209.65]) by orsmga104.jf.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 02 Mar 2023 23:46:54 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=McAfee;i="6500,9779,10637"; a="705552130" X-IronPort-AV: E=Sophos;i="5.98,229,1673942400"; d="scan'208";a="705552130" Received: from orsmsx601.amr.corp.intel.com ([10.22.229.14]) by orsmga008.jf.intel.com with ESMTP; 02 Mar 2023 23:46:54 -0800 Received: from orsmsx601.amr.corp.intel.com (10.22.229.14) by ORSMSX601.amr.corp.intel.com (10.22.229.14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.21; Thu, 2 Mar 2023 23:46:54 -0800 Received: from ORSEDG602.ED.cps.intel.com (10.7.248.7) by orsmsx601.amr.corp.intel.com (10.22.229.14)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2507.21 via Frontend Transport; Thu, 2 Mar 2023 23:46:54 -0800 Received: from NAM02-SN1-obe.outbound.protection.outlook.com (104.47.57.41) by edgegateway.intel.com (134.134.137.103)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2507.21; Thu, 2 Mar 2023 23:46:53 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=NadnRO07NaYW1nt56qgpvYBICAYVQV3OgXxaOJcIO4vDqdAK+4gzUUbVltvmjmNTTkczXMqiWkc1VSmoLqMcGU1tgjoDzuDjWYvTqDL+sVdX6o4hkCgzZsEWUePOe7eaeKsAt/PUDFSU5r85gioJtlOxIw35ckaypPJXIyJH6mAIooAIsflIIFWDzKzD+AWlib5ahnZCHJfCULrUgcW0WT5Os1Mt6jAVRasFCzBw0geBGquXZmGLv76MXP80K7+wAymlLOlyOFTHlLhlAI48XBXsoskMliLrym818ZHlSfM0C/ICxWiZkEb/S9fI2cxnX7d6QjR8gy0IwJfFSBZXyA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=T5Qo7OX9JsaF2QLE+u1wIK/LHIhRvvCTZUR6iWD7sGc=; b=Kq/6sPEENMM738dujNat/AnGg/6wzRnD1O76mMCnvxQUCW4wfxSlE/Mc22J8A1CXsRyk+tjcvcw7agudLjIMLWqNLd/gdIdgpudJHoEAnIeiYUmvs1bWqe6+RHO8KqjztxSujibOUIdc4FDTeE+HB0KCxuTPIIFh8O+LYg2Vh3aqY82KkOXU3JSPzlbC46hGpgpJQlKLTyapQrqJ39ZmA3LTwGc9qauWqaR1DJB1JaT8BcIoJR9XYC1nUybGRyuSihlR5LW6CBX0sdeMvtmHyzHRI2VcARMuYoyLuMHS20xaqCLukWUUmaEwKsDlVp48591UH0Usp+dcZcD0nQi5Ag==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=pass smtp.mailfrom=intel.com; dmarc=pass action=none header.from=intel.com; dkim=pass header.d=intel.com; arc=none Received: from DM4PR11MB7303.namprd11.prod.outlook.com (2603:10b6:8:108::21) by SA1PR11MB6661.namprd11.prod.outlook.com (2603:10b6:806:255::20)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.6156.18; Fri, 3 Mar 2023 07:46:50 +0000 Received: from DM4PR11MB7303.namprd11.prod.outlook.com ([fe80::dec6:d57d:f767:c5f2]) by DM4PR11MB7303.namprd11.prod.outlook.com ([fe80::dec6:d57d:f767:c5f2%5]) with mapi id 15.20.6156.017; Fri, 3 Mar 2023 07:46:50 +0000 From: "Aktemur, Tankut Baris" To: "gdb-patches@sourceware.org" Subject: RE: [PATCH v3 0/2] Querying registers of already-exited processes Thread-Topic: [PATCH v3 0/2] Querying registers of already-exited processes Thread-Index: AQHYPrau009JfUGgHUi+m9TiEm6g9q0OkKMAgW7Tw7CAbWZWkA== Date: Fri, 3 Mar 2023 07:46:50 +0000 Message-ID: References: In-Reply-To: Accept-Language: en-US Content-Language: en-US X-MS-Has-Attach: X-MS-TNEF-Correlator: authentication-results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; x-ms-publictraffictype: Email x-ms-traffictypediagnostic: DM4PR11MB7303:EE_|SA1PR11MB6661:EE_ x-ms-office365-filtering-correlation-id: 0b346b20-d50a-441e-f2bd-08db1bbb72c1 x-ms-exchange-senderadcheck: 1 x-ms-exchange-antispam-relay: 0 x-microsoft-antispam: BCL:0; x-microsoft-antispam-message-info: 9WQIfD3xmCT95L/kmwZD256DMpYsr5MyriGwPsKAdEfpFD9iFm9a5sOGBOwwPmbK3lfL+5drQwDM/2Ja44YReup2oHkXwg2TjtQEvPJMil8WhrADx420AmX2X4ICsvSq1wo8vKhgcoq2ArDGUzplOnw3tDfTAX2obNfi/HeI/jEqXPMPn9p7VwmRY+mpvzJJjstT/d3xDIg1bt2FCy7X9lm8a94nPpH3N+nCge8wfM2A8Wjw7+6c7UaiEb9UuiPT38YTBmU9I2+LnwqhvWuQ8OlPD5h2qJ8TCK/mSNzJPcsWbCxhHfXqRX4NwOJrLJjN3RE08BWJq6s3VMITVAAiknAaSYSeJReDKirx9U89x8pMzMIWFLW8PISu8GGD8wAOtL+IDcYSsyRMfpVNQNlTqCMjSFFx703z27h5Tv3LXXSx9x8+l9ORVw74UmnhUyiwTCpGEUbVn232ZuueLp873Kr/ftpVFtxB+AJGB5k1EH+vhtQWE9ZzeLvUQo6WijPjnjPOJAccbJxeq+XegdTNLfz8Y61DcrpOjnWLaU/TZYCCGd3LH6YXireWaAFz+VyvxWrrPnvNt9kAB+baYdJk4xODqqyxQ2spqeMlQzSIhAVGnUwNsiLZjTSmh0KKLfpw2Kt8vWTDtQ+Wra+nDttZNE2ZrIQe5hIBpYntm0Q3h3Egcc/71Fh8cp3RkXtfl/5J x-forefront-antispam-report: CIP:255.255.255.255;CTRY:;LANG:en;SCL:1;SRV:;IPV:NLI;SFV:NSPM;H:DM4PR11MB7303.namprd11.prod.outlook.com;PTR:;CAT:NONE;SFS:(13230025)(346002)(39860400002)(366004)(376002)(136003)(396003)(451199018)(5660300002)(122000001)(8936002)(52536014)(6916009)(41300700001)(83380400001)(316002)(66946007)(2906002)(8676002)(55016003)(66556008)(33656002)(66476007)(66446008)(76116006)(64756008)(38100700002)(26005)(6506007)(82960400001)(71200400001)(86362001)(53546011)(966005)(7696005)(9686003)(186003)(478600001)(38070700005);DIR:OUT;SFP:1102; x-ms-exchange-antispam-messagedata-chunkcount: 1 x-ms-exchange-antispam-messagedata-0: =?us-ascii?Q?9GkjdmdYlGH4Z2wzxeMlWzJrna5AUIJKod4yllzm587xB+YdPf+QOLqikMYo?= =?us-ascii?Q?8qLZR8jRjEz6bLFCJA172h53rMP5f5mbatQi4v3atSMdFcE9AJocKbHAXutj?= =?us-ascii?Q?Grn4uO0DvR0cBRA7JkcCGOoYn2YheADLFKEnlEwUOsf8gk0KOEYTGBW+0LcP?= =?us-ascii?Q?QQxF3XwnDkky+e/JLLa4SptkG1HMBTH+A2qAayG6YLMBwqGfKoPrXwFSHek1?= =?us-ascii?Q?Mn/8PCyX11pd3FHlHnOe3ybVCKQ+4V9PsVv4bDndfANTyx9GASNV/CwiZPGt?= =?us-ascii?Q?CfuzpyE9z+m4tTDnh56vnXw2fGmrr8M8Q1ZDrh8yBqezrF2993jomAwMmgTU?= =?us-ascii?Q?m7+ZlXITcZFPWn6zZoZ2Zb5g6O/HZT7Xb1ljDxWP+Gq4CkpAfSfwfEw5fnTG?= =?us-ascii?Q?SMLaAe90SDLABBww2QOReZs40zjKIodORNu/jNUlOKXcAw+Ely7L/Dbhe0KM?= =?us-ascii?Q?MAz06yPkhhikoi5sR9YqPt/mnvXSKN77kuqmJvW6eBArJKa53iHs4qMSj5r7?= =?us-ascii?Q?L4njM3RzTa1pAPwDSSn1Kxz53M5DP2xgFHnl63wbDmEUCsIavnJAa2Qb9kAi?= =?us-ascii?Q?Pa3G92/65Pyu1hzl25yS4LdNrdIqZlgjexQUwDy22ZbMuIwGNobGr7GtZR1X?= =?us-ascii?Q?p4W0y4BTS+kFSdgy+7cFkngz6yfZunJtOtKGDbxasu9I3kzRcBukBRD0dpSi?= =?us-ascii?Q?mJkocEU2Blbk7UCqOQyFgI7LPp/e5IxbrzqTLNn5iYjtL6dWjKvY1xI2C3MX?= =?us-ascii?Q?lDegp55CjGl/EFBO9UpSFlF40Ue5FGiBsOE5vv2M4i18PsBDJmXMGk1Pu7sP?= =?us-ascii?Q?QuvcKFIUAj9mrhnXrkHimvLkoSdHtluJ2Sn33F5lmHP6M68N1Vo1kzl0XnKz?= =?us-ascii?Q?uOUDIIszgAwLpW3AI39DUgGWpDg0qIjhjAcSMyPj+qubLcvCH4dpUNUSctxP?= =?us-ascii?Q?nlnADwUjtPz7o3wa8foyHhbyjwDsng4Bv7PglVMsFGraKyeWVochM5FRr0mF?= =?us-ascii?Q?b23R1EmmP5Br5CpxGpxMbpqtxnWGEMBID1KCknpv1M+LZF5HD4v0zgtbWPiK?= =?us-ascii?Q?wxI6tBp3Y3TklJHG3Oy/7P9Sc+pUB/P5tQxbPiwwjRtlwfWYNh7hclE7K2hi?= =?us-ascii?Q?/q/vrl9XpQBAHpRMOeRT1//Uh+AgpMxIHqQZsvEd3kpdzM9Jo8QyHPepa/ko?= =?us-ascii?Q?6ZqCS4cLE6WZT06z+TDucd0UT3WlcBBJRZEgYy2G2nP4stuQH+m3/z14pyB9?= =?us-ascii?Q?O9HBWs6mg+odWysSG9djgnmJ7G3u7WgyhoBfwGWzbA6V3XHsv8kQjspzprVT?= =?us-ascii?Q?hOMrVTns/TIrlWcyvn9VehUV0id5FBYojnVDYooGV5LxHxe8gS9tAUGhLSr/?= =?us-ascii?Q?IhK8nFEVsCGScBKGDpXJs1qElJx+aWRp2YFzwG5jE224cM0W7tVDDS6sbyWv?= =?us-ascii?Q?TuKiP50U/aESKATXKDdgKEjQnS1m8roNPp+RiowBxdg2pzncMCmEvRS43OZW?= =?us-ascii?Q?z9wnNXpIdTMTNRsRisPrPgXEWY2GZ8VLLddfQioYjFNzfapY93/PJ2BSvgl5?= =?us-ascii?Q?qtFFCxJEpL8dI8sowDRFOeb8x4gQ/fQhM/KwZl8GCAfXu1rzPcZeY/CQqfl9?= =?us-ascii?Q?jA=3D=3D?= Content-Type: text/plain; charset="us-ascii" MIME-Version: 1.0 X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-AuthSource: DM4PR11MB7303.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-Network-Message-Id: 0b346b20-d50a-441e-f2bd-08db1bbb72c1 X-MS-Exchange-CrossTenant-originalarrivaltime: 03 Mar 2023 07:46:50.0735 (UTC) X-MS-Exchange-CrossTenant-fromentityheader: Hosted X-MS-Exchange-CrossTenant-id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-mailboxtype: HOSTED X-MS-Exchange-CrossTenant-userprincipalname: 2Ua2McoIkqUA2lXRUNo9IBNInJghTV2urcvIcn7rON4OSIJ6LCiNE+ZunPGFmiSRLRfuGkOYvu5RKkmOANVxW+W6dKAEu8ozRPmI3if0YDo= X-MS-Exchange-Transport-CrossTenantHeadersStamped: SA1PR11MB6661 X-OriginatorOrg: intel.com Content-Transfer-Encoding: quoted-printable X-Spam-Status: No, score=-5.9 required=5.0 tests=BAYES_00,DKIMWL_WL_HIGH,DKIM_SIGNED,D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,KAM_SHORT,SPF_HELO_NONE,SPF_NONE,TXREP aut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on server2.sourceware.org List-Id: Kindly pinging. Thanks -Baris On Friday, December 23, 2022 6:11 PM Aktemur, Tankut Baris wrote: > Hello, > = > It seems it has been more than two years since I've submitted v1 of the s= eries > below. I've pinged it many times. Shall I keep pinging or should I give= up? :) > = > Just in case, here is the version that rebases the series on the current = master. > = > https://github.com/barisaktemur/gdb/tree/wip/querying-registers-of-alread= y-exited-processes > = > Thanks > -Baris > = > = > On Wednesday, March 23, 2022 2:06 PM, Aktemur, Tankut Baris wrote: > > > > Hello, > > > > This series can be considered a continuation of > > > > commit 4778a5f87d253399083565b4919816f541ebe414 > > Author: Tom de Vries > > Date: Tue Apr 21 15:45:57 2020 +0200 > > > > [gdb] Fix hang after ext sigkill > > > > and > > > > commit 47f1aceffa02be4726b854082d7587eb259136e0 > > Author: Tankut Baris Aktemur > > Date: Thu May 14 13:59:54 2020 +0200 > > > > gdb/infrun: handle already-exited threads when attempting to stop > > > > The starting point was PR gdb/26877: > > > > https://sourceware.org/bugzilla/show_bug.cgi?id=3D26877 > > > > Revision v1 of the series is available at > > > > https://sourceware.org/pipermail/gdb-patches/2020-November/173255.html > > > > Revision v2 of the series is available at > > > > https://sourceware.org/pipermail/gdb-patches/2022-February/185784.html > > > > This revision (v3) > > > > - rebases on the current master. > > - addresses Bruno's comments in Patch 1/2. > > > > Regards > > Baris > > > > Tankut Baris Aktemur (2): > > gdb/regcache: return REG_UNAVAILABLE in raw_read if > > NOT_AVAILABLE_ERROR is seen > > gdb: raise and handle NOT_AVAILABLE_ERROR when accessing frame PC > > > > gdb/amd64-linux-nat.c | 3 +- > > gdb/regcache.c | 12 ++- > > gdb/remote.c | 20 +++-- > > gdb/stack.c | 33 +++++++- > > gdb/testsuite/gdb.threads/killed-outside.exp | 7 +- > > .../gdb.tui/multi-exit-remove-inferior.c | 21 +++++ > > .../gdb.tui/multi-exit-remove-inferior.exp | 80 +++++++++++++++++++ > > 7 files changed, 163 insertions(+), 13 deletions(-) > > create mode 100644 gdb/testsuite/gdb.tui/multi-exit-remove-inferior.c > > create mode 100644 gdb/testsuite/gdb.tui/multi-exit-remove-inferior.exp > > > > -- > > 2.33.1 Intel Deutschland GmbH Registered Address: Am Campeon 10, 85579 Neubiberg, Germany Tel: +49 89 99 8853-0, www.intel.de Managing Directors: Christin Eisenschmid, Sharon Heck, Tiffany Doon Silva = Chairperson of the Supervisory Board: Nicole Lau Registered Office: Munich Commercial Register: Amtsgericht Muenchen HRB 186928